摘要在幼儿园里,由4个CCD摄像机采集到的模拟视频信号,经过4路视频采集卡处理后传入视频解码器内,进行A/D转换,然后把符合ITU-BT-656标准的数字视频信号输入到达芬奇DM6446视频处理子系统的前端进行预处理,经过CodecEngine编码后通过USB2.0总线端口送入5G模块,待5G模块接到家长手机的视频请求后,5G模块会通过本身集成的H524M协议栈自动接通SIM卡,利用5G无线网络发送孩子们的视频图像到5G手机上,实现画面的实时显示。%In the kindergarten, the analog video signals collected by four CCD cameras are inputted to a video decoder, after which are processed by the video capture grabber with four ways,then the digital video signals accorded with ITU- BT. 656 standards are inputted to the video process subsystem of DaVinci TMS320DM6446 and are pretreated.The signals are encoded through Codec Engine by USB2.0 bus,then they are inputted to a 3G module.After the 3G module receives the request from parents' phones,it can automatically connect SIM card by the integration of itself H324M protocol stack .Finally, children's real-time video images can be sent into the parents' 3G phone and realize real-time display through 3G wireless network.
